Lucky Charms Donuts Ingredients

This recipe requires very few ingredients and is super easy to make.
- 1 Can Biscuits
- Cooking Spray
- Green Frosting
- Bowl of Lucky Charms

How To Make Lucky Charms Donuts In Your Air Fryer
Pre-heat your air fryer to 350 degrees.
Cut a circle in the centers of each biscuit. When my kids help with these, they just stick their finger through the middle of each biscuit.

Spray your biscuits lightly, but evenly with cooking spray.
Put your biscuits in the air fryer for 4 to 6 minutes. You'll want them to be golden brown.
Using a pair of tongs, carefully remove the donuts from the air fryer and transfer them to a wire rack. The donuts and the air fryer will be super hot, so be very careful.

Cover your donuts with lots of green frosting.
Add Lucky Charms to the top of each donut.

Serve with a smile.
